“Central nuclei” and “centrally located nuclei” are both widely used expressions to describe the nuclear positioning in skeletal muscle fibers during embryogenesis or muscle regeneration, as opposed to the definitive, subsarcolemmal (i.e., peripheral) nuclear position in adult muscle fibers.

What are peripheral nuclei?

A hallmark of the skeletal muscle cell is the position of nuclei at the periphery. After spreading, nuclei migrate from a central position within the myotube to the periphery. In the mammalian system, nuclear migration to the periphery occurs after the formation of myofibrils, the contractile fibers filling the cell.

Is the central nucleus of the amygdala critical for emotional conditioning?

The central nucleus of the amygdala is essential for acquiring and expressing conditional fear after overtraining.

What does the nucleolus do?

The nucleolus is a dynamic membrane-less structure whose primary function is ribosomal RNA (rRNA) synthesis and ribosome biogenesis.

What is Multinucleated cytoplasm?

Multinucleate cells (multinucleated or polynuclear cells) are eukaryotic cells that have more than one nucleus per cell, i.e., multiple nuclei share one common cytoplasm. … For example, slime molds have a vegetative, multinucleate life stage called a plasmodium.

What happens if amygdala is damaged?

The amygdala helps control our fear response, but it also plays a crucial role in many other cognitive functions. Therefore, damage to the amygdala can cause serious problems, such as poor decision-making and impaired emotional memories.

What is insula function?

It plays a role in a variety of homeostatic functions related to basic survival needs, such as taste, visceral sensation, and autonomic control. The insula controls autonomic functions through the regulation of the sympathetic and parasympathetic systems. It has a role in regulating the immune system.

What is lenticular nucleus?

also known as the lenticular nucleus, the lentiform nucleus is a term used to refer to a structure that consists of the putamen and globus pallidus. The name lentiform was applied to the structure because of its lens-like shape when viewed from the side.

What are the 3 nuclei of the BLA?

The basolateral amygdala (BLA), or basolateral complex, consists of the lateral, basal and accessory-basal nuclei of the amygdala.

What happens with bilateral amygdala damage?

People with bilateral (involving the amygdalae) destruction of the amygdala exhibit symptoms of a condition termed as Kluver–Bucy syndrome. Amygdalotomy has also been associated with impairment of the ability to remember faces and interpret facial expressions.

What does the ribosome do?

The ribosome is responsible for translating encoded messages from messenger RNA molecules to synthesize proteins from amino acids. The ribosome translates each codon, or set of three nucleotides, of the mRNA template and matches it with the appropriate amino acid in a process called translation.

What is vacuole function?

A vacuole is a membrane-bound cell organelle. In animal cells, vacuoles are generally small and help sequester waste products. In plant cells, vacuoles help maintain water balance. Sometimes a single vacuole can take up most of the interior space of the plant cell.
